changeset 4d54eb87455c in modules/stock_package_shipping_dpd:5.8
details: 
https://hg.tryton.org/modules/stock_package_shipping_dpd?cmd=changeset&node=4d54eb87455c
description:
        Save the modified packages

        The root_packages on the shipment may be a new list of instances if 
meanwhile
        the local cache of the shipment instance has been cleared by reaching 
its size
        limit.

        issue10319
        review346001002
        (grafted from 6a2de5c5109715d99c4dd36c28ec9753b08d5779)
diffstat:

 stock.py |  2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diffs (12 lines):

diff -r 9797a3f3db5e -r 4d54eb87455c stock.py
--- a/stock.py  Fri Apr 16 19:08:18 2021 +0200
+++ b/stock.py  Fri Apr 23 20:32:00 2021 +0200
@@ -133,7 +133,7 @@
         for package, label, parcel in zip_longest(packages, labels, parcels):
             package.shipping_label = fields.Binary.cast(label.getvalue())
             package.shipping_reference = parcel.parcelLabelNumber
-        Package.save(shipment.root_packages)
+        Package.save(packages)
         shipment.save()
 
         return 'end'

Reply via email to